Molecular structure
Benzene derivative with a fluorine substitution and a cyclohexyl and methyl group attached to the amine nitrogen atoms CTHFMDA's structure is based on a benzene ring, with a fluorine atom replacing one hydrogen atom and a cyclohexyl group and a methyl group attached to the nitrogen atoms of the amine group.
Class of compound
Diamines CTHFMDA belongs to the class of diamines, which are organic compounds that contain two amine groups (-NH2).

Check Digit Verification of cas no
The CAS Registry Mumber 1092280-03-9 includes 10 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 7 digits, 1,0,9,2,2,8 and 0 respectively; the second part has 2 digits, 0 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 1092280-03:
(9*1)+(8*0)+(7*9)+(6*2)+(5*2)+(4*8)+(3*0)+(2*0)+(1*3)=129
129 % 10 = 9
So 1092280-03-9 is a valid CAS Registry Number.
